Assemble Information and Basic Battery Adjustments

The first pace downwards the path to improving bombardment life is to get together information regarding your habits. To practise this, navigate to Settings > Battery where you'll find a breakdown of the proportion of battery used by each app over the past 24 hours / 7 days. Y'all probably already have a pretty good idea of what apps consume most of your time and bombardment life, but this can assistance identify errant battery hogs.

Should a particular app show suspect, your best bet is to effort and search for a replacement with a similar feature fix.

While in the Battery settings, at that place are a couple of options that you may want to enable.

The starting time is the Battery Percent toggle which, as the proper noun suggests, supplements the standard bombardment icon with a numerical value. Yous may also want to turn on Low Power Mode, a feature that'll temporarily reduce power consumption by automatically reducing – or disabling entirely – some OS functionality and visual furnishings. If you've got a long day ahead of you, this would be one of the best places to start to help stretch your battery.

Behind the Scenes

Smartphones are all nearly convenience, but there's a lot of work going on behind the scenes to brand everything announced seamless. The trouble, equally you well know, is that there'due south no ane-size-fits-all mobile feel. Features and services that are incredibly useful to i user may never exist touched past the next person. Dedicating CPU cycles – and ultimately, battery ability – to something you take no intentions of using is flat out wasteful.

Take email, for example. If electronic mail isn't a big part of your life, at that place's no reason your iPhone should exist checking for new letters every few minutes.

To adjust how frequently iOS fetches new messages, navigate to Settings > Postal service > Accounts > Fetch New Data. At the bottom of the screen, you can schedule how often you lot want to ping for new messages. Options include every 15 minutes, half-hour, 60 minutes or manually which will only ping the server when you open the Mail app.

Mail isn't the merely sly battery sipper. Many iPhone apps work in the background to refresh their content which tin put serious strain on your battery. Fortunately, you can manage which apps are allowed to do so on a example by example basis past going to Settings > General > Background App Refresh.

Location and Display

Some apps piece of work best if they can determine your guess location and will utilise GPS, Bluetooth, crowd-sourced Wi-Fi hotspots and cellular towers to gather that information. This is an extra battery drain and flat out unnecessary in some instances. To manage which apps tin can utilize location services, head over to Settings > Privacy > Location Services and accommodate every bit you lot run into fit -- don't forget to ringlet to the bottom and visit the System Services section for additional options.

Apps and services shoulder much of the arraign for premature battery depletion but that's just part of the story. The iPhone hardware itself and its varying features require enough of power although if mindful, you lot can greatly extend runtime with just a few changes.

An overly brilliant display is perhaps the fastest way to deplete your battery. The general consensus here is that you should apply as dim a display setting as you can comfortably get by with. Effulgence tin can be rapidly adjusted past swiping up from the bottom of the screen although for more precise control, head over to Settings > Display & Brightness.

Here, you'll find the selection to enable Auto-Effulgence which tasks the phone's ambient light sensor with managing brightness on your behalf. You tin also gear up the Motorcar-Lock length – the amount of time the phone'due south screen stays lit earlier turning off during inactivity.

Effulgence is a given but did you realize that volume too has an impact on battery life? Turning downward the volume a few ticks while watching video or listening to music can farther extend your bombardment's runtime. And if you want to go nitpicky, disable vibrations in Settings > Sounds & Haptics. Every little flake helps!

Eye Candy, Gaming and Radios

Much like in Windows, disabling some of the center candy will reduce the amount of processing power required and in turn, spare your battery. Caput over to Settings > General > Accessibility > Reduce Motion and toggle the sole option to reduce the motion of the user interface including that fancy parallax event used to requite icons depth.

Similarly, you should apply a static wallpaper if you're trying to clasp the most out of your battery. Visit Settings > Wallpaper and so tap Choose a New Wallpaper and select a even so paradigm rather than a dynamic or alive wallpaper.

Nearly are well aware of the impact that mobile gaming has on a telephone's battery. Ane quick tip hither is to caput to the settings carte of the game you're playing and see if information technology'south possible to reduce the graphics quality. Your game may non look equally pretty with the settings turned down a couple of notches, but it'll also reduce the strain on your hardware and ultimately consume less ability.

Wireless technology is incredibly useful on mod smartphones just if y'all don't need it at a given time, there's no reason to accept it enabled (I can count on ane hand the number of times I use Bluetooth in a given calendar month). Swipe up from the bottom of the screen to rapidly toggle Bluetooth and Wi-Fi on or off. You tin can fifty-fifty enable Airplane way if you don't need a cellular connection for additional power savings.

Don't forget AirDrop, the advertizement-hoc service for transferring files with nearby Apple devices. Proceed this disabled until it comes fourth dimension to utilise it as having it on will unnecessarily sip battery. Control over AirDrop tin also exist found by swiping upwardly from the bottom.

Search, Force-quitting Apps and Updates

Apple'due south Spotlight search is one of the quickest means to find things on the iPhone although like other services, non everyone volition utilize it. If yous fall into this category, popular over to Settings > General > Spotlight Search and disable search options equally you encounter fit. Similarly, y'all can plow off Apple tree'due south vocalization assistant, Siri, if you lot rarely use it by visiting Settings > Siri.

Strength-quitting applications past double-borer the Home button and swiping up on them is a controversial way to reduce bombardment usage (it won't). The notion is that y'all can salvage some juice by quitting apps that are loaded into retention and "running" in the background. The flaw with this idea is that, unloading it from memory will cause it to bleed fifty-fifty more battery the next time you open it every bit it has to exist reloaded into memory. What's more, its bee tested that apps "frozen" in the background don't crave whatever processing power (this is especially truthful if you've disabled groundwork app refresh).

Apple recommends installing the latest updates for the iPhone as they become available and from a security standpoint, I wholeheartedly concord. What I don't concord with, nonetheless, is loading a new version of iOS onto an older device that is two or more generations behind. Some say this is an intentional tactic on Apple'south role called planned obsolescence, but without partaking on that discussion, common sense dictates that Apple simply doesn't optimize the latest version of its mobile OS for older hardware besides equally it does for newer devices with more than capable hardware.
